    About

    Mesa Verde National Park offers a range of trails for fall hiking, with moderate difficulty and estimated durations of around 2 hours. From September through November, visitors can enjoy the park's scenic trails, taking in the fall foliage and historic Ancestral Puebloan cliff dwellings and mesa-top sites. The trails vary in condition, with some being well-maintained and paved, while others are more rugged and require navigating uneven terrain. Visitors should be prepared for variable weather conditions during the fall season and take advantage of the available amenities, including parking, restrooms, and pet-friendly policies.
